windows ssh客戶端putty簡介
隨著linux應用的普及,linux管理越來越依賴遠程管理。在各種telnet類工具中,putty是其中最出色的一個。
一、Putty簡介
Putty是一個免費小巧的Win32平臺下的telnet,rlogin和ssh客戶端。它的主程序只有364k, 但是功能絲毫不遜色于商業的telnet類工具。
官方主頁:http://www.chiark.greenend.org.uk/~sgtatham/putty/。
Putty是linux好用的telnet類工具,理由:
1.完全免費的telnet和ssh客戶端工具
2.在9x/NT/2000下運行的非常好
3.全面支持ssh1和ssh2
4.綠色軟件,無需安裝,下載后在桌面建個快捷方式就行
5.體積很小僅364K(版本0.54 beta) 6.操作簡單,所有的操作都在一個控制面板中實現.
二. putty快速起步
1.開始一個任務 雙擊putty.exe,就出現畫面:
2. 在Host Name(or IP address)輸入欲訪問的主機名或IP.如:www.sohu.com.或192.168.1.4
3. 在protocol選擇使用的協議,一般是telnet或ssh,取決于服務器的提供服務。
4.可以把所選的任務配置存起來,在Saved Session輸入任務的名字。
5.雙擊Open, 就出現畫面,至此,就可以使用putty。
三.Putty使用技巧當然,上面介紹的知識最基本的使用方法,常見使用方法和技巧還有:
1.中文輸入支持putty也支持中文輸入,要設置一下: Window->;Appearence->;Font:change->;宋體,字符集選擇 CHINESE_GB2312。
2.分顏色顯示支持putty也支持分顏色顯示目錄,可執行文件,普通文件等,要設置一下: connection->;terminal type string->;將默認的xterm改為xterm-color
3. 為任務建立一個快捷方式putty可以為經常訪問的站點,建立一個windows快捷方式。建立方法:先選中putty.exe,右擊鼠標,發送得到桌 面。然后右擊快捷方式,選”屬性”,在快捷方式--目標—“c:putty.exe”改為”c:putty.exe @mysession”
4. 復制和粘貼在putty窗口中,通過鼠標左鍵拖動選取復制對象,如一個命令,同時已經加入到windows的粘貼板了,通過單擊鼠標右鍵來粘貼對象。在 windwos應用可以直接粘貼使用。同時windows的粘貼板的對象可以在putty窗口中通過單擊鼠標右鍵來粘貼對象。
四 ssh,telnet,rlogin,raw四種方式區別和聯系
1、Ssh,telnet,rlogin都可以用來遠程連接linux.通過提供類似windows的“dos窗口”,來操作linux.
2、 SSH是英文Secure Shell的簡寫形式。通過使用SSH,你可以把所有傳輸的數據進行加密,這樣"中間人"這種攻擊方式就不可能實現了,而且也 能夠防止DNS欺騙和IP欺騙。使用SSH,還有一個額外的好處就是傳輸的數據是經過壓縮的,所以可以加快傳輸的速度。SSH有很多功能,它既可以代替 Telnet,又可以為FTP、Pop、甚至為PPP提供一個安全的"通道"。Ssh有兩個版本:ssh1和ssh2.
3、SSH默認使用端口號22,telnet默認使用端口號23。telnet默認使用端口號513。
4、Ssh和rlogin可以允許登錄時不必輸入密碼。
5、Ssh可以在登錄時執行腳本。
6、很多的tcp/ip協議包含著明文傳輸的命令,如smtp,nntp,http,因此使用raw方式可以看到這些明文傳輸的命令,檢查是否正確等。
五 Putty相關工具的使用和putty一起免費提供還有:
1.PSCP:是在使用ssh計算間安全傳送文件的工具。是一個命令行工具。
用法舉例:將本地文件傳到服務器。 pscp c:csh-whynot.txt fred@example.com:/tmp/csh-whynot
2.PLINK:是一個命令行聯接工具,類似unix下ssh.
用法舉例:將本地文件傳到服務器。
plink login.example.com
3. PAGEANT:是一個ssh認證代理程序。能夠將密鑰解密后放在內存中使用。
4. PuTTYgen: 是一個密鑰生成程序。能夠生成供putty,pscp.plink,pageant使用對稱公鑰和私鑰。